Cloud Defense Logo

Products

Solutions

Company

CVE-2021-23240 : What You Need to Know

Discover how CVE-2021-23240 in Sudo before 1.9.5 enables local unprivileged users to gain file ownership and escalate privileges via symlink attacks. Learn about impacts, technical details, and mitigation steps.

Sudo before version 1.9.5 is affected by CVE-2021-23240, allowing a local unprivileged user to escalate privileges through symlink attacks. This vulnerability impacts systems with SELinux RBAC support in permissive mode.

Understanding CVE-2021-23240

This section will provide insights into the nature and implications of the CVE-2021-23240 vulnerability.

What is CVE-2021-23240?

The CVE-2021-23240 vulnerability exists in

selinux_edit_copy_tfiles
in
sudoedit
, enabling a local unprivileged user to gain file ownership and escalate privileges by manipulating temporary files with symlinks. Notably, systems without SELinux are not susceptible to this exploit.

The Impact of CVE-2021-23240

The impact of this vulnerability is significant as it allows an attacker to elevate their privileges on the system, potentially leading to further exploitation and compromise of sensitive data.

Technical Details of CVE-2021-23240

In this section, we delve into the technical aspects and specifics of CVE-2021-23240.

Vulnerability Description

The vulnerability in

sudoedit
allows a local unprivileged user to exploit symlink vulnerabilities, ultimately gaining elevated file ownership and escalated privileges on the system.

Affected Systems and Versions

All systems running Sudo versions before 1.9.5 are vulnerable to CVE-2021-23240, particularly those with SELinux RBAC support in permissive mode.

Exploitation Mechanism

By replacing a temporary file with a symlink leading to an arbitrary file target, an unprivileged local user can abuse the vulnerability to gain file ownership and privilege escalation.

Mitigation and Prevention

This section outlines crucial steps to mitigate and prevent exploitation of CVE-2021-23240.

Immediate Steps to Take

Users are advised to upgrade Sudo to version 1.9.5 or higher to patch the vulnerability. Additionally, enforcing least privilege access can limit the impact of potential symlink attacks.

Long-Term Security Practices

Implementing robust file permission settings, regularly monitoring system logs for suspicious activities, and conducting security awareness training can enhance long-term security posture.

Patching and Updates

Regularly applying security patches and updates, especially for critical software components like Sudo, is essential to address known vulnerabilities and protect against exploitation.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now